Output 709eb935efa1ba50174d35c8a381fe2ca80ec73eb9669c164768ccd21a2f131b:21

value
323558
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0b3cf0d8f73eec8f45db1b65c3f319b76ff182e0 OP_EQUAL
address
32iSMtuCHDbxURyYzzxzWRiZ8zPCcR1czn
transaction
709eb935efa1ba50174d35c8a381fe2ca80ec73eb9669c164768ccd21a2f131b
confirmations
235749
spent
true